Negin is an Academic Developer in the Learning and Teaching Unit and an Adjunct Lecturer in the School of Education at UNSW Australia, where she holds a Doctorate in Education focused on online learning and a Master's in Educational Technology. With over a decade of experience in higher education across Canada and Australia, she specializes in managing and designing educational technology, including fully online and blended courses. Negin co-leads UNSW’s Foundations in University Learning & Teaching Program and teaches a postgraduate course on Educational Design for Learning. Her research interests encompass technology adoption among academic staff, online and blended learning, student preferences for educational technology, and learning analytics. She is currently involved in an OLT-funded project on video annotation software for self-regulated learning and is particularly focused on effectively integrating video technologies into the curriculum. Additionally, Negin serves as an associate editor for the Journal of Learning Analytics and reviews for the International Review of Research in Open and Distance Learning.
